Latest Patents

Langhe's latest patents showcase his innovative approach to material science. One of his notable inventions is the "Production of micro- and nano-fibers by continuous microlayer coextrusion." This patent describes a multilayered polymer composite film that includes a first polymer material forming a polymer matrix and a second polymer material coextruded with the first. The second polymer material forms a plurality of fibers embedded within the polymer matrix, which have a rectangular cross-section.

Another significant patent is for "Composite shape memory materials." This invention involves a multilayered composite shape memory material that includes a coextruded first polymer layer of a first polymer material and a second polymer layer of a second polymer material. The composite shape memory material is capable of undergoing at least one temperature-induced shape transition from a temporary shape to a permanent shape after thermomechanical programming.
